区块链技术驱动的GSSC竞猜链系统设计与实现区块链 GSSC竞猜链
区块链技术驱动的GSSC竞猜链系统设计与实现区块链 GSSC竞猜链,
本文目录导读:
随着区块链技术的快速发展,其在去中心化、透明性和不可篡改方面的优势逐渐显现,区块链技术不仅在金融领域得到了广泛应用,还在游戏、竞技、投资等多个领域展现出巨大的潜力,本文将介绍一种基于区块链技术的GSSC竞猜链系统的设计与实现,探讨其在实际应用中的潜力和挑战。
技术背景
区块链是一种分布式账本技术,通过密码学算法和共识机制实现去中心化和不可篡改,GSSC竞猜链(Game Show with Smart Contracts)是一种结合了区块链技术和竞猜游戏的系统,旨在通过区块链技术实现竞猜活动的透明性和公正性。
在传统的竞猜活动中,如电视游戏节目,参赛者通过竞猜获得奖品,但缺乏透明性和公正性,区块链技术可以解决这些问题,通过智能合约自动记录竞猜结果,确保每个参与者都无法篡改结果,同时保证结果的透明可追溯。
系统设计
GSSC竞猜链系统由以下几个主要模块组成:
- 用户注册模块:用户通过区块链网络注册账户,提交初始资金。
- 竞猜模块:用户通过竞猜活动,获得积分或代币。
- 结果验证模块:系统通过智能合约验证竞猜结果,确保结果的公正性。
- 智能合约模块:自动执行竞猜规则和奖励分配。
系统设计基于Ethers.js区块链平台,使用Solidity编程语言编写智能合约。
实现细节
-
用户注册模块:
- 用户通过区块链网络注册账户,提交初始资金。
- 系统通过智能合约验证用户身份,确保资金安全。
-
竞猜模块:
- 用户通过竞猜活动,如猜数字、猜奖品等,获得积分或代币。
- 系统记录竞猜结果,确保结果的透明性。
-
结果验证模块:
- 系统通过智能合约验证竞猜结果,确保结果的公正性。
- 系统自动分配奖励,确保资金流向透明。
-
智能合约模块:
- 智能合约自动执行竞猜规则和奖励分配。
- 系统通过区块链记录所有交易,确保不可篡改。
安全性分析
GSSC竞猜链系统需要确保以下安全性:
- 防止 Sybil攻击:通过多签名验证和分布式共识算法,防止多个假身份参与竞猜。
- 防止 DDoS攻击:通过智能合约自动分配奖励,防止攻击者控制资金流向。
- 防止数据泄露:通过区块链的不可篡改性和透明性,防止数据泄露。
应用场景
GSSC竞猜链系统可以应用于多个领域:
- 体育赛事预测:用户通过竞猜比赛结果,获得积分或代币。
- 金融投资:用户通过竞猜市场走势,获得收益。
- 电子商务:用户通过竞猜商品价格,获得优惠券。
挑战与未来方向
尽管GSSC竞猜链系统具有许多优势,但仍面临一些挑战:
- 性能优化:智能合约的执行速度需要进一步优化。
- 可扩展性:系统需要支持大规模用户和交易。
- 隐私保护:用户隐私需要得到充分保护。
未来的研究方向包括:
- 引入智能合约优化:通过优化智能合约,提高系统的执行速度。
- 扩展多链技术:通过多链技术实现跨平台竞猜。
- 隐私保护技术:通过零知识证明等技术保护用户隐私。
GSSC竞猜链系统结合了区块链技术的优势,通过智能合约实现竞猜活动的透明性和公正性,尽管当前系统仍面临一些挑战,但其在体育赛事预测、金融投资、电子商务等领域的应用前景广阔,未来的研究方向包括性能优化、可扩展性和隐私保护等,为GSSC竞猜链系统的进一步发展奠定了基础。
区块链技术驱动的GSSC竞猜链系统设计与实现区块链 GSSC竞猜链,





发表评论